Added Money for NCRA Sport Mod Finale

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E – Midwest City, Oklahoma – October 14, 2009 - Officials with the O'Reilly/NCRA sport modified division have announced a purse increase for the divisions season finale set for this coming Saturday night at 81 Speedway in Park City, Kansas.

Saturday night's Hard Rock Hotel-Casino feature finale will now pay $600 to win with positions tenth through twentieth earning $150. This increase in purse is due to the following contribution from the following companies and officials with the series would like to thank them for making this possible: Dunsworth Machine out of Enid, Oklahoma, D&M Race Cars out of Amarillo, Texas, Dirt Performance out of Enid, Pro Motorsports out of Wichita, Bills Built Race Cars out of Wichita, Smiley's of OKC and Hoosier Great Plains.

It will be the eighth and final event for the inaugural division that has seen five different feature winners in the seven events that have been held.

Chad McNamara of Blackwell, Oklahoma comes into the event with a slim twenty-five point lead over Amarillo driver Donny Raney. At least twenty drivers are expected for the divisions first ever appearance at NCRA's home track.

Also in competition will be the O'Reilly/NCRA modifieds and their season finale which will also see the battle for the points championship go down to the wire.

Dan Daniels of Humboldt, Kansas will come into the evening with a forty-five point lead over Wichita's Brian Powers. Also in contention are Don Renfro of Wichita, who is 100 points out of the lead followed by defending division champion Marc Hurd (Wichita) and Casey McClaskey of Ponca City, Oklahoma who are both tied for fourth, just 115 points out of the championship.

Also joining the racing card will be the tracks local 360 sprint car division which will pay $1000 to the feature winner.

Gates open on Saturday at 4:30 PM with racing set for 7:00 PM and remember that all grandstand adult tickets are just $8.00.

For more information on the O'Reilly/NCRA sport modifieds, contact NCRA steward Chris Smith (405) 740-4769. For more information on the O'Reilly/NCRA modifieds or more race information, contact the speedway (316) 755-1781.

The O'Reilly/NCRA is in the midst of their 39th consecutive season of sanctioning dirt track races across the Midwest, including their sprint car, late model, modified, Oklahoma modified and sport modified divisions.
